To help you get started, here are some guidelines for planning your weekly exercise program.
 
There is a difference between being active and getting the right amount of exercise to stay fit, healthy and free from chronic mental and physical disease. 
 
World Health Organisation (WHO) guidelines state that every adult body and mind requires the following each week to stay well, fit and healthy.
  • Muscle strengthening activities involving major muscles groups - twice per week
  • Vigorous cardiovascular exercise - 150 minutes per week

​For complete mental and physical healthcare, exercise medicine offers specific prescription for your individual mental and physical healthcare needs.
